I was wondering if anyone has any information on the Serpentine belt tensioners used on the 2.4L DOHC engines. It looks like in 2003 they switched to a new style.
I have a 2002 Dodge Stratus Sedan 2.4L and the Serpentine belt tensioner is bent and throwing the belt off. Does anyone know if it's possible to bolt the newer 2003+ tensioner to a 2002 engine? The new design is much more simple and is only $70 compared to $122 for the one I have now. Thanks.

They have the tensioner for the 2002 2.4L DOHC on Rock Auto for $69. Looks like the 2003 is completely different from the 2002, so not sure you could make it work. 2002 has some sort of shock absorber thing attached to it.
Good find, I'll probably go that route then. The old design of the tensioner looks much more failure prone and flimsy than the new simple design but it as long as I can get a fair price on it I'll use it. Thanks again.
